Wood Window Service in Manchester, NH
Wood window services encompass a range of projects focused on the repair, restoration, and maintenance of wooden windows in residential properties. These services often include replacing rotted or damaged wood, restoring the appearance of weathered frames, upgrading hardware, and ensuring proper insulation and operation. Property owners typically seek these services to improve energy efficiency, enhance curb appeal, or preserve the historic character of their homes. Before requesting wood window services, homeowners should consider the condition of their existing windows, whether they are interested in repairs or replacements, and any specific aesthetic or functional goals they have for their windows.
Understanding the scope of work involved is important for property owners considering wood window services. Projects may involve detailed carpentry work, refinishing, or custom restoration to match existing architectural styles. Homeowners often want to know about the durability of materials used, the potential impact on energy efficiency, and the overall lifespan of repairs or replacements. Clarifying these details can help ensure the service aligns with their property's needs and aesthetic preferences, whether they are maintaining historic features or updating for modern performance.

Common Wood Window Service Jobs
Wood window restoration - involves repairing and refinishing existing wood window frames for improved appearance and function.
Wood window replacement - replaces outdated or damaged wood windows with new, energy-efficient models.
Wood window installation - installs new wood windows to enhance curb appeal and improve insulation.
Wood window sash repair - restores damaged or broken sashes to ensure proper operation and sealing.
Wood window frame repair - addresses rot, cracks, or deterioration in window frames to maintain structural integrity.
Wood window reglazing - replaces old or damaged glass panes for improved energy efficiency and appearance.
Wood Window Service Questions
What types of wood windows are commonly serviced? The service covers a variety of wood window styles, including double-hung, casement, and picture windows, across residential and commercial properties.
Can wood windows be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many issues such as rotting, warping, or hardware problems can often be addressed through repair and restoration.
What are common reasons for wood window maintenance? Regular maintenance helps prevent issues like moisture damage, paint deterioration, and hardware failure, extending the lifespan of the windows.
What services are typically requested for wood window projects? Typical requests include repairs, refinishing, weatherproofing, and custom restoration to preserve the window's appearance and functionality.
